2. High Standards and Safety Protocols

Manufacturers in the UAE maintain strict adherence to global safety and quality standards. Tanks are built using high-grade carbon steel, stainless steel, or aluminum and are tested for pressure, leakage, and durability. Many fuel tank manufacturers in UAE integrate advanced technologies such as anti-corrosion coatings, remote level monitoring systems, and double-wall containment to prevent spills or environmental hazards.

Additionally, the adherence to ISO, UL, and API standards ensures that these products are competitive not just locally but also in international markets. This level of compliance gives confidence to clients operating in risk-sensitive industries such as oil & gas and transportation.

2. Engineering Excellence and Innovation

Much like the fuel tank industry, trailer manufacturers in UAE are known for their engineering excellence. These manufacturers invest heavily in R&D to create lighter, more durable, and fuel-efficient trailers. Materials such as high-strength steel and aluminum alloys are commonly used to improve payload capacity while reducing the tare weight.

Additionally, there is a focus on aerodynamics and suspension systems, which not only enhance performance but also extend the life of tires and reduce fuel consumption. Advanced braking systems like ABS (Anti-lock Braking Systems) and EBS (Electronic Braking Systems) are also commonly integrated into trailer designs.

2. Shared Infrastructure and Supply Chains

Both industries benefit from shared industrial zones and free trade areas such as Jebel Ali Free Zone, Khalifa Industrial Zone, and Sharjah’s Hamriyah Free Zone. These zones provide tax benefits, efficient customs clearance, and proximity to ports and airports. This infrastructure makes the UAE an attractive manufacturing base for large-scale projects.

Additionally, both fuel tank and trailer manufacturers often source similar raw materials (e.g., steel, aluminum), fabrication tools, and welding technologies. This overlap further strengthens the ecosystem and helps maintain competitive pricing and delivery timelines.
